# Configure BrassRing Third-Party Browser Cookie Exceptions

Abstract

Product: **BrassRing on Cloud**

### Configure BrassRing Third-Party Browser Cookie Exceptions

- Some modern browsers block third-party cookies by default. This can cause issues for Infinite BrassRing Platform BrassRing, such as BrassRing not fully loading, or continually refreshing.
- The browser can be configured to add BrassRing as an exception.
- There are three Domain Names to add to the exception list in the browser:
  - [ts.brassring.com](http://ts.brassring.com)
  - [ets.brassring.com](http://ets.brassring.com)
  - [stagingts.brassring.com](http://stagingts.brassring.com)

### Process

#### Google Chrome

1. In Google Chrome, insert chrome://settings/cookies into the URL address bar and select **Enter**.
2. In the S**ites that can always use cookies** section and select **Add**.
3. Insert the **Domain Name**.

> [!NOTE]
> Important
> 
> DO NOT add **https://** in front of the Domain Name.
4. Select Add.

5. Repeat this process for all Domain Names.

#### Safari for iPhones or iPads

1. Open **Settings**on your device.
2. Select **Safari**.
3. Scroll to the **PRIVACY**& **SECURITY**section.
4. Set the **Block All Cookies**option to **OFF**.

> [!NOTE]
> Note
> 
> Depending on the version of the Safari browser this alone will be enough. If issues persist, proceed to the following step 5.

5. In the **PRIVACY & SECURITY** section, set the **Prevent Cross-Site Tracking** option to **OFF**.
